RESEARCH INTERESTS
Marshall maintains a research track record in lifestyle medicine and health services research for oncology, surgery, gastroenterology, ageing, mental health, and public health. She has a special interest in patient and family-centred models of care, rural and remote health, and wasting syndromes. Marshall has over 100 publications (80% Q1; >4500 citations) and has presented her work nationally and internationally, including invited presentations to government. In 2026, she was one of the lead authors across a Lancet Series Equitable Cancer Outcomes for Rural and Remote Communities.
